  • RWE 2025 adjusted EBITDA €5.1 billion, adjusted net income €1.8 billion.
  • Plans €35 billion capex from 2026 to 2031.
  • Target generation portfolio of 65 GW by 2031.
  • Adjusted EPS projected to rise from €2.48 to €4.40 by 2031.
  • Proposed 2025 dividend €1.20/share, targeting 10% annual increase.
